Meaning & origin
Amahri is a modern invented name that first appeared in U.S. birth records in 2002. Its rise in usage peaked in 2011, and it has been steadily increasing in popularity since 2015. In 2025, the name ranked 12,008, given to about 1 in 341,615 newborns. The name's creation reflects a broader trend of blending sounds from established names like Amari and Amara, resulting in a distinctive yet accessible option. While not tied to any specific cultural or linguistic tradition, its phonetic appeal has resonated with parents seeking a contemporary, unisex name.
